Characterization and genetic diversity of grapevine Pinot gris virus in Serbian vineyards
Sixty-five samples of grapevine from commercial vineyards in the Rasina district of Serbia were tested for the presence of grapevine Pinot gris virus (GPGV), using the re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ction.
